Released in late 2015, Acronis True Image 2016 was a major update to the company's long-running backup software. It was designed to protect an entire computer, including the operating system, applications, settings, and all personal data.

Power on the computer and immediately begin tapping the manufacturer’s boot menu key. Common keys include: Dell, Lenovo, Gigabyte, Acer F11: MSI, AsRock F9: HP Esc or F8: ASUS
